Ads Top

Russia sends more than 100 troops to Venezuela

https://ift.tt/2WivQJR

Submitted March 24, 2019 at 12:59PM by vladgrinch https://ift.tt/2FwRPaq
Russia sends more than 100 troops to Venezuela Russia sends more than 100 troops to Venezuela Reviewed by M. Amaar Tahir on 1:26 AM Rating: 5

No comments

Add Your Gadget Here